What is a primary goal of prenatal education for expectant parents?

The primary goal of prenatal education for expectant parents is to enhance their knowledge of the labor process and newborn care. This comprehensive understanding is crucial as it equips parents with the necessary information and skills to navigate the challenges of childbirth and early parenting. Learning about the stages of labor, pain management options, and what to expect during delivery helps reduce anxiety and fosters a sense of preparedness.

Additionally, education around newborn care is equally important. Knowing how to care for a newborn—such as feeding, bathing, and recognizing signs of distress—empowers parents to feel more confident and competent in their new roles. Overall, this kind of education aims to promote positive outcomes for both the mother and the baby by fostering informed decision-making and enhancing the overall experience of pregnancy and early parenthood.
